The European Union is actively engaging the private sector to enhance its computing capacity for training large AI models. During the AI Action Summit in Paris, EU President Ursula von der Leyen emphasized the need for robust infrastructure to support homegrown AI startups and proposed the establishment of AI Gigafactories. These facilities are essential for training very large models and will require significant private sector investment to realize their potential.
Von der Leyen highlighted that the current supercomputing infrastructure is insufficient and that a collaborative approach is necessary to attract capital for these initiatives. The EU aims to mobilize a total of 200 billion euros for AI investment, with a focus on industrial applications. This ambitious plan includes the establishment of four AI Gigafactories across Europe, which will significantly enhance the region's AI capabilities.
